554
Chapter 12
16-bit 2-Phase Encoder Input Up/Down Counter/General Purpose Timer (TMENC10)
User’s Manual U16580EE3V1UD00
12.5 Operation
12.5.1 Basic
operation
The following two operation modes can be selected for TMENC10.
(1)
General-purpose timer mode (CMD bit of TUM10 register = 0)
In the general-purpose timer mode, the TMENC10 operates either as a 16-bit interval timer or as a
PWM output timer (count operation is up count only).
The count clock to TMENC10 is selected by prescaler mode register 10 (PRM10).
(2)
Up/down counter mode (UDC mode) (CMD bit of TUM10 register = 1)
In the UDC mode, TMENC10 operates as a 16-bit up/down counter.
External clock input (TIUD1, TCUD1 pins) set by PRM10 register setting is used as the TMENC10
count clock.
The UDC mode is further divided into two modes according to the TMENC10 clear conditions.
• UDC mode A (TUM10 register’s CMD bit = 1, MSEL bit = 0)
The TMENC10 clear source can be selected as external clear input (TCLR1), the internal signal
indicating a match between the TMENC10 count value and the CM100 set value during an up
count operation, or the logical sum (OR) of the two signals, using the CLR1 and CLR0 bits of the
TMC10 register.
TMENC10 can transfer (reload) the value of CM100 upon occurrence of TMENC10 underflow,
when the RLEN bit of the TMC10 register is set (1).
• UDC mode B (TUM10 register’s CMD bit = 1, MSEL bit = 1)
The status of TMENC10 after a match of the TMENC10 count value and CM100 set value is as
follows.
<1> In case of an up count operation, TMENC10 is cleared (0000H), and the INTCM10 interrupt
is generated.
<2> In case of a down count operation, the TMENC10 count value is decremented (-1).
The status of TMENC10 after a match of the TMENC10 count value and CM101 set value is as
follows.
<1> In case of an up count operation, the TMENC10 count value is incremented (+1).
<2> In case of a down count operation, TMENC10 is cleared (0000H), and the INTCM11
interrupt is generated.
Summary of Contents for V850E/PH2
Page 6: ...6 Preface User s Manual U16580EE3V1UD00...
Page 16: ...16 User s Manual U16580EE3V1UD00...
Page 28: ...28 User s Manual U16580EE3V1UD00...
Page 32: ...32 User s Manual U16580EE3V1UD00...
Page 84: ...84 Chapter 2 Pin Functions User s Manual U16580EE3V1UD00 MEMO...
Page 144: ...144 Chapter 3 CPU Functions User s Manual U16580EE3V1UD00 MEMO...
Page 192: ...192 Chapter 5 Memory Access Control Function PD70F3187 only User s Manual U16580EE3V1UD00 MEMO...
Page 312: ...312 Chapter 9 16 Bit Timer Event Counter P User s Manual U16580EE3V1UD00 MEMO...
Page 534: ...534 Chapter 11 16 bit Timer Event Counter T User s Manual U16580EE3V1UD00...
Page 969: ...969 Chapter 20 Port Functions User s Manual U16580EE3V1UD00 MEMO...
Page 970: ...970 Chapter 20 Port Functions User s Manual U16580EE3V1UD00...
Page 976: ...976 Chapter 22 Internal RAM Parity Check Function User s Manual U16580EE3V1UD00 MEMO...
Page 984: ...984 Chapter 23 On Chip Debug Function OCD User s Manual U16580EE3V1UD00 MEMO...
Page 1006: ...1006 Chapter 24 Flash Memory User s Manual U16580EE3V1UD00 MEMO...
Page 1036: ...1036 Chapter 27 Recommended Soldering Conditions User s Manual U16580EE3V1UD00 MEMO...
Page 1046: ...1046 Appendix A Index User s Manual U16580EE3V1UD00 MEMO...
Page 1052: ...1052 User s Manual U16580EE3V1UD00...
Page 1053: ......